O que é: Linux File System Analysis

O que é Linux File System Analysis?

A análise de sistemas de arquivos Linux é um processo crítico na investigação forense digital, que envolve a avaliação e a recuperação de dados armazenados em sistemas operacionais baseados em Linux. Este tipo de análise é essencial para entender como os dados são organizados, acessados e potencialmente manipulados em um ambiente Linux. Os sistemas de arquivos mais comuns utilizados no Linux incluem ext4, XFS e Btrfs, cada um com suas características únicas que influenciam a forma como os dados são armazenados e recuperados.

Importância da Análise de Sistemas de Arquivos

A análise de sistemas de arquivos é fundamental para a recuperação de evidências digitais em investigações forenses. Quando um incidente de segurança ocorre, como uma violação de dados ou um ataque cibernético, a análise forense permite que os investigadores identifiquem a origem do ataque, o que foi comprometido e como os invasores conseguiram acesso. Através da análise detalhada do sistema de arquivos, é possível recuperar arquivos deletados, examinar logs de sistema e entender a estrutura de diretórios, o que pode fornecer pistas valiosas sobre a atividade maliciosa.

Estruturas de Sistemas de Arquivos Linux

Os sistemas de arquivos Linux são organizados em uma estrutura hierárquica, começando pela raiz (“/”). Cada sistema de arquivos possui uma tabela de alocação que controla como os dados são armazenados e recuperados. A análise forense envolve a compreensão dessas estruturas, incluindo inodes, que são estruturas de dados que armazenam informações sobre arquivos e diretórios, como permissões, tamanho e localização dos dados no disco. A manipulação e a recuperação de inodes são cruciais para a análise forense eficaz.

Ferramentas para Análise de Sistemas de Arquivos

Existem várias ferramentas disponíveis para a análise de sistemas de arquivos Linux, cada uma com suas funcionalidades específicas. Ferramentas como Autopsy, Sleuth Kit e Foremost são amplamente utilizadas para a recuperação de dados e análise forense. Essas ferramentas permitem que os investigadores realizem buscas em profundidade, recuperem arquivos deletados e analisem a estrutura do sistema de arquivos, facilitando a identificação de evidências digitais relevantes.

Recuperação de Dados em Sistemas de Arquivos Linux

A recuperação de dados em sistemas de arquivos Linux pode ser complexa, especialmente quando se trata de arquivos deletados. Quando um arquivo é excluído, o espaço que ele ocupava no disco é marcado como disponível, mas os dados ainda podem estar presentes até que sejam sobrescritos. Técnicas de análise forense, como a varredura de inodes e a análise de blocos, são empregadas para recuperar esses dados. A compreensão do funcionamento interno do sistema de arquivos é essencial para maximizar as chances de recuperação bem-sucedida.

Logs e Auditoria em Sistemas de Arquivos Linux

Os logs de sistema são uma fonte valiosa de informações durante a análise forense. O sistema Linux registra uma variedade de eventos em arquivos de log, que podem ser analisados para identificar atividades suspeitas ou anômalas. A análise de logs pode revelar tentativas de acesso não autorizado, alterações em arquivos críticos e outras atividades que podem indicar uma violação de segurança. Ferramentas de análise de logs, como Logwatch e Splunk, podem ser utilizadas para facilitar essa investigação.

Desafios na Análise de Sistemas de Arquivos Linux

A análise forense de sistemas de arquivos Linux apresenta vários desafios. A diversidade de sistemas de arquivos e suas implementações pode complicar a recuperação de dados. Além disso, a criptografia de dados e a utilização de técnicas de ocultação por parte de invasores podem dificultar ainda mais a análise. Os investigadores devem estar atualizados sobre as últimas técnicas e ferramentas disponíveis para enfrentar esses desafios e garantir uma análise eficaz.

Práticas Recomendadas para Análise Forense

Para garantir uma análise forense eficaz em sistemas de arquivos Linux, é importante seguir práticas recomendadas. Isso inclui a criação de imagens forenses do disco antes de qualquer análise, o uso de ferramentas confiáveis e a documentação meticulosa de cada etapa do processo. A preservação da integridade dos dados é fundamental para garantir que as evidências possam ser apresentadas em um tribunal, se necessário. Além disso, a formação contínua em novas técnicas e ferramentas é essencial para os profissionais da área.

O Futuro da Análise de Sistemas de Arquivos Linux

Com o avanço da tecnologia e o aumento das ameaças cibernéticas, a análise de sistemas de arquivos Linux continuará a evoluir. Novas ferramentas e técnicas estão sendo desenvolvidas para lidar com os desafios emergentes, como a análise de ambientes de nuvem e a recuperação de dados em sistemas de arquivos complexos. A colaboração entre profissionais de segurança da informação e especialistas em forense digital será crucial para enfrentar esses desafios e garantir a segurança dos dados em um mundo cada vez mais digital.

Rolar para cima